The upcoming December ministerial conference of the World Trade Organization (WTO) in Argentina is set to see a clash between richer nations ( the United States and the EU) and India over the push for a proposed set of global rules on e-commerce.

The adoption of the rules is expected to form the basis of a globally binding set of guidelines for e-commerce in the areas of investment, retail, taxation and distribution.
